Bug 481695

Summary: Review Request: python-TraitsBackendQt - PyQt backend for Traits and TraitsGUI
Product: [Fedora] Fedora Reporter: Rakesh Pandit <rpandit>
Component: Package ReviewAssignee: Jochen Schmitt <jochen>
Status: CLOSED NEXTRELEASE Q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: medium Docs Contact:
Priority: low    
Version: rawhideCC: fedora-package-review, jochen, notting
Target Milestone: ---Flags: jochen: fedora-review+
kevin: fedora-cvs+
Target Release: ---   
Hardware: All   
OS: Linux   
Whiteboard:
Fixed In Version: 3.0.3-4.fc10 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2009-03-18 06:02:18 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:
Bug Depends On:    
Bug Blocks: 482216    

Description Rakesh Pandit 2009-01-27 05:26:12 UTC
Description :
The TraitsBackendQt project contains an implementation of TraitsGUI
using PyQt. It provides Qt-based support for visualization and editing
of Traits-based objects.

SPEC: http://rakesh.fedorapeople.org/spec/python-TraitsBackendQt.spec
SRPM: http://rakesh.fedorapeople.org/srpm/python-TraitsBackendQt-3.0.3-1.fc10.src.rpm

Need for Mayavi packaging.

Comment 3 Jochen Schmitt 2009-03-10 17:43:07 UTC
Good:
+ Base name of SPEC files fit with package name
+ Package name fits with packaging guidelines
+ Package contains valid License tag
* License tag sax GPLv2 and BSD as valid OSS licenses
* License are ok for source (GPLv2) and images (BSD)
+ Package contains verbatin copies of the different licenses.
* URL tag shows to valid project homepage
+ Could downloaded tar ball from upstream via spectool -g
+ Packaged tarball matches with upstream release
(md5sum: ffebd2e9ddec6a73611f59f5699e92c6)
+ Package contains no patches
+ Package contrains no subpackages
+ Declared BuildRequires seems to be ok.
+ Local build works fine
+ Scratch build on koji works fine
+ Local install works fine
+ Local unstnstall works fine
+ Package will been built for noarch
* Rpmlint is quite on source package
+ Rpmlint is quite on binary package
+ Consistently usage of rpm macros
+ Package contains proper BuildRoot definition
+ Package contains %clean stanza
+ BuildRoot will been deleted at start of %install and %clean
+ Files has proper permissions
+ %file stanza has no duplicates
+ All files are own by the package
+ Package contains no files own by other packages.
+ Package contains proper %changelog

Bad:
- egg-info directory should be deleted

Comment 5 Jochen Schmitt 2009-03-17 16:02:03 UTC
Good:
+ Egg-info directory was deleted.

*** APPROVE ***

Comment 6 Rakesh Pandit 2009-03-17 17:33:08 UTC
Thank you for quickly looking into it. ;)

New Package CVS Request
=======================
Package Name: python-TraitsBackendQt
Short Description:PyQt backend for Traits and TraitsGUI  
Owners: rakesh
Branches: F-9 F-10
InitialCC:
Cvsextras Commits: yes

Comment 7 Kevin Fenzi 2009-03-18 03:46:04 UTC
cvs done.

Comment 8 Fedora Update System 2009-03-18 05:59:59 UTC
python-TraitsBackendQt-3.0.3-4.fc9 has been submitted as an update for Fedora 9.
http://admin.fedoraproject.org/updates/python-TraitsBackendQt-3.0.3-4.fc9

Comment 9 Fedora Update System 2009-03-18 06:01:18 UTC
python-TraitsBackendQt-3.0.3-4.fc10 has been submitted as an update for Fedora 10.
http://admin.fedoraproject.org/updates/python-TraitsBackendQt-3.0.3-4.fc10

Comment 10 Rakesh Pandit 2009-03-18 06:02:18 UTC
Imported and Submitted via Bidhi for stable releases.

Comment 11 Fedora Update System 2009-04-13 19:31:18 UTC
python-TraitsBackendQt-3.0.3-4.fc9 has been pushed to the Fedora 9 stable repository.  If problems still persist, please make note of it in this bug report.

Comment 12 Fedora Update System 2009-04-13 19:45:44 UTC
python-TraitsBackendQt-3.0.3-4.fc10 has been pushed to the Fedora 10 stable repository.  If problems still persist, please make note of it in this bug report.